Inspection history

8 inspections on record, most recent Jan 12, 2026. 2 of 10 visits and reports cited a standard. 2 self-reported incidents, listed separately below.

  • Jan 12, 2026InspectionNo standards cited
  • Jan 9, 2026Self-reported incidentNo standards cited
  • Sep 3, 2025Inspection2 standards cited
    • 746.3401(a)Texas HHSC risk level: Medium High

      Annual Sanitation Inspection

      Facility does not have a current Sanitation Inspection.

      Corrected Sep 17, 2025 · Technical assistance given

    • 746.4901(a)Texas HHSC risk level: Medium High

      Active Play Surfacing In Use Zones - Loose Fill or Unitary Surfacing

      Playground swing structure loose fill surfacing is not being maintained.

      Corrected Sep 24, 2025 · Technical assistance given

  • Sep 16, 2024InspectionNo standards cited
  • Oct 12, 2023InspectionNo standards cited
  • Jan 25, 2023InspectionNo standards cited
  • Jan 24, 2023Self-reported incidentNo standards cited
  • Nov 2, 2022Inspection1 standard cited
    • 745.621(a)(7)Texas HHSC risk level: High

      AP Initial background checks submitted - At the time you become aware of anyone requiring a background check under 745.605

      Two employees out of eight did not have an active background check. NOTE: This was corrected at inspection when caregivers were removed from the classrooms.

      Corrected Nov 2, 2022, at the inspection · Technical assistance given

  • Dec 6, 2021InspectionNo standards cited
  • Aug 31, 2021InspectionNo standards cited
